It is crucial to understand that VEGAS Pro 17 is a paid product. There is no universal public key. Every legitimate copy of the software is sold with a unique serial number tied to a specific user account. If a website is sharing a "list of numbers," those keys are likely either:

A perpetual license allows you to use VEGAS Pro 17 indefinitely. At the time of its release, the price for a perpetual license was around $199 for the Pro Edit version and up to $600 for the full Pro version. You pay once and own that version forever.
